This particular spider is a desktop application that you can download and run on your local PC, regardless of the platform. It retrieves SEO-Data, including URL, metadata, schema categories and more.
Screaming Frog SEO Spider Tool is a crawler with many useful functionalities. Its task is to scan websites, making it easier to later analyze their structure and the elements that influence SEO.
The tool helps to detect anomalies such as incorrect meta tags, duplicate content and headings, 404 errors, redirects and much more.
Screaming Frog collects data about the website and presents it in a sortable table that can be filtered by many different criteria – an interesting fact is that you can choose from over 40 different criteria.
The free version of the software, commonly known as "Frog," allows the analysis of 500 random URLs from a website. The paid version has no such limitations.
Among other things, it allows scanning of all subpages of a website, export and integration with external tools – Google Analytics and Google Search Console.
The annual fee for using all Screaming Frog functionalities is £149,00 (as of June 2020). The tool can be used by https://www.screamingfrog.co.uk/seo-spider/ be downloaded.

If you've noticed that Screaming Frog crashes while crawling a large website, you might be experiencing memory issues. The spider uses all available RAM, and sometimes it exceeds the amount of memory your computer can provide.
To throttle it and prevent a crash, you need to return to the Spider's configuration menu. Under Advanced, enable the "Pause on high memory usage" option. This will stop the Spider if it consumes more resources than it can handle.
If you find that your crawling is time-limited, it may be because the server cannot handle as many requests as you are sending. To limit the crawl rate, select the Speed submenu in the configuration menu and set a limit for the number of requests that can be made per second.
If you want to use proxies when crawling – for competitive research or to avoid being blocked by bot capture – you need to click on Configuration and then on Proxy. In this menu, you can configure a proxy setup of your choice.
Screaming Frog supports pretty much any type of proxy you might want to use, however, you should make sure it's fast and responsive, otherwise your crawling will probably take forever.
